Official title
Protocol For The Emergency Use Of Adoptive Immunotherapy With CMV-Specific T Cells Following HLA-Matched Unrelated Donor Bone Marrow Transplant Of An Infant With ADA-SCIDs And Pre Transplant CMV Infection
Brief summary
Reproduced verbatim from the official ClinicalTrials.gov record. Not medical advice.
RATIONALE: Collecting the T cells from a donor and transplanting them into a patient may be effective treatment for immunodeficiency syndrome and CMV infection. PURPOSE: This clinical trial is studying the emergency use of adoptive immunotherapy with CMV-specific T cells after donor bone marrow transplant of an infant with immunodeficiency syndrome and CMV infection.
